Welcome relief: 10.5% raise in loom workers’ wages

DCO said the increase in the power loom workers’ wages was imperative due to the prevailing price hike and inflation.


Our Correspondent July 07, 2014

FAISALABAD: District Coordination Officer (DCO) Noorul Amin Mengal on Sunday announced a 10.5 per cent increase in the wages of power loom workers in Faisalabad district. The DCO was chairing a meeting in this regard. He said the increase in the power loom workers’ wages was imperative due to the prevailing price hike and inflation. “The poor loom workers labour day and night, but their hard work is cashed on by factory owners, who do not pay them they due wages,” the DCO said. He ordered all power loom owners to ensure that the workers’ wages were increased. “All factory owners should raise the salaries of their employees. Otherwise, legal action will be taken against them,” he said. The DCO also formed a committee to ensure that the orders were implemented. MNA Mian Abdul Manan will supervise the working of the committee and address problems of power loom workers.
